In a press release, Sony revealed the second wave of Greatest Hits games that will hit the PSP later this year. The first wave will launch tomorow, as reported earlier. Ace Escape: On the Loose, ATV Offroad Fury: Blazin' Trails, Hot Shots Golf: Open Tee, Twisted Metal: Head On and Wipeout Pure make up the first wave. Many people were disappointed that some popular titles like Lumines wouldn't be making the cut. Well, Sony has fixed that! The second wave games are as follows:
Along with the press release came the information that "With more than 5 million units sold, the PSP system remains North America’s top-selling next-generation handheld in the period since its record-setting launch in March 2005." I'm just noting this because it's the most creative marketing spin I've ever seen in a press release. In one sentence, Sony has added enough restrictions to give the idea that PSP is the dominant handheld in the continent! I know some of you are thinking "Shipped vs Sold?" but that's not the case. Sony has sold 5 million since its launch in March. However, that's the thing! "Period since [sic] March 2005" means that November 2004 - April 2005, in which the DS sold 1,651,786 units, is not counted. Also, they say "next-generation handheld" to exclude the GBA which has surprisingly outsold the DS and PSP since March! Again, very creative people in marketing. They deserve a raise or something! |

Sony Computer Entertainment Europe (SCEE) announces today the forthcoming European release of 'Ape Escape;: On the Loose for PSP.
Based on the multi-million selling Ape Escape; franchise, 'Ape Escape: On the Loose' sees more than 200 cheeky monkeys let loose across eight vibrant worlds and 20 fun packed levels. Each and every Monkey has their own unique personality: some are loud and competitive, some mischievous and meddling and others are just cheeky wise guys. The aim of the game is to capture the troublesome apes before they change world history with their escapades. Players can choose from a range of gadgets and gizmos including a Remote Controlled Car, Tank, Sky Flyer, Radar and Sword to help hunt down the mischievous monkeys. The multiplayer mode allows two players to take on each other in a series of hilarious and highly competitive mini-games including SnowKidz Racing, Ape Ping Pong and Boxing.
